How Interstellar Sugar Could Unlock Secrets Of Life's Origins

How Interstellar Sugar Could Unlock Secrets Of Life's Origins

Rediff.com20 Jul 2026

Scientists have detected erythrulose, a sugar found on Earth, in the interstellar medium, marking the first direct discovery of sugar in space. This finding, published in Nature Astronomy, suggests that complex, biologically important molecules can form in space and may have contributed to the chemical ingredients necessary for early metabolic and replication processes on Earth, offering new insights into the origins of life.

New Study Reveals Impact Of Maternal Anaemia On Infant Brain Development

New Study Reveals Impact Of Maternal Anaemia On Infant Brain Development

Rediff.com6 days ago

A new study by King's College London and the University of Cape Town found that babies born to anaemic mothers have significantly smaller total brain volumes and key brain regions by age two. Using portable MRI scanners, researchers observed these differences from around 12 months of age, highlighting the critical impact of maternal anaemia on early infant brain development.

Take a decision: SC raps Odisha over Dara Singh's remission plea

Take a decision: SC raps Odisha over Dara Singh's remission plea

Rediff.com7 days ago

The Supreme Court has expressed strong displeasure with the Odisha government for delaying a decision on the remission plea of Ravindra Pal alias Dara Singh, who is serving a life sentence for the 1999 murder of Australian missionary Graham Stuart Staines and his two sons. The court has directed the state to make a decision by September 17, warning of summoning officials if the delay persists. Singh, incarcerated for over 26 years, seeks premature release based on his time served and a 2022 state policy.

Tennis and military service: Korea's players face tough choice

Tennis and military service: Korea's players face tough choice

Rediff.com3 hours ago

South Korean male professional tennis players face a unique challenge: mandatory military service, which interrupts their careers for 18 months. This article explores how players like Seong-chan Hong, Hyeon Chung, and Soonwoo Kwon adapt to this obligation, with some earning exemptions through sporting achievements while others navigate a return to the professional circuit after their service.
